SYDNEY - March 4, 2015 - PRLog -- The inspiring autobiography A Nomad in Academia: A Reflective Account of an Academic’s Experience Across the Continentsby Mohammed Abdur Razzaque covers the time period 1968 to 2014.

Travel along with the author as he leaves college in the United States as a university teacher in 1971, to return to his home country of East Pakistan (now Bangladesh). He left his country again five years later to begin his journey around the globe.

The award-winning teacher states, “Since 1976, I have taught in universities in the Sudan, Singapore, Bangladesh, USA, and Australia. For very short periods, I was also associated with universities in Finland, Malaysia, and UAE.” He has thrived in many cultures and wishes to share the insights gathered during his 43-year teaching career.

About the Author: Mohammed Abdur Razzaque was born in a small village in East Bengal, now called Bangladesh. He has already published three books in Bengali, but this is his first book in English, though he has contributed chapters in other professional books. He is currently an associate professor at the School of Marketing, UNSW Business School in Sydney, and is working on a second book, a biographical account of a migrant.
